How Our Team Handles Emergency Water Removal (24/7) in Smithfield, UT

We understand that every minute counts when dealing with water damage. Our team springs into action quickly, using specialized equipment like truck-mounted extractors and pumps to remove standing water and dehumidifiers to dry out the affected area. We work efficiently and effectively to reduce downtime and prevent further damage.

Step 1: Assessment and Inspection

Our certified technicians arrive on the scene to assess the damage and identify the source of the water. They’ll then inspect the area to find out the extent of the damage and identify any potential safety hazards. This step is crucial in determining the best course of action.

Step 2: Water Extraction

Using our specialized equipment, we extract the standing water from the affected area. This is done as quickly and safely as possible to prevent further damage and reduce the risk of mold growth. Our team works efficiently to get the job done right.

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ification

After the water has been extracted, we use dehumidifiers and air movers to dry out the affected area. This step is crucial in preventing mold growth and ensuring that the area is safe for re-entry.

Step 4: Cleaning and Sanitizing

Once the area is dry, we use specialized cleaning solutions and equipment to remove any dirt, grime, and bacteria that may have been left behind. This step is crucial in ensuring that the area is safe for re-entry and to prevent further health risks.

Step 5: Final Inspection and Repair

Our team will then conduct a final inspection to ensure that the area is safe and secure. We’ll also identify any necessary repairs and provide a detailed estimate for the work required. This step is crucial in ensuring that the job is done right and to your satisfaction.

Warning Signs You Need Emergency Water Removal (24/7) in Smithfield, UT

Don’t ignore these warning signs, as they can show a more serious issue that needs immediate attention. Act fast to prevent further damage and ensure a safe and timely resolution.

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

Strong, musty odors can show mold growth, which can be a serious health risk. Don’t ignore these odors and take action to address the issue.

Warped or Buckled Flooring

Warped or buckled flooring can show water damage, which can lead to further complications like mold growth and structural damage. Take action now to address the issue.

Discoloration or Stains on Walls and Ceilings

Discoloration or stains on walls and ceilings can show water damage or leaks. Don’t ignore these signs and take action to address the issue.

Water Stains or Warping on Ceiling Tiles

Water stains or warping on ceiling tiles can show a leak or water damage. Take action now to address the issue.

Emergency Water Removal (24/7) Cost in Smithfield, UT

The cost of Emergency Water Removal (24/7) services in Smithfield, UT can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. These prices are estimates and may vary based on your specific situation. Contact us for a free estimate and to discuss your options.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Emergency Water Removal (24/7) $500 – $2,500 Severity of damage, size of affected area, local conditions
Water Extraction $200 – $1,000 Size of affected area, type of equipment needed
Drying and Dehumidification $300 – $1,500 Size of affected area, type of equipment needed
Cleaning and Sanitizing $200 – $1,000 Size of affected area, type of cleaning solutions needed
Final Inspection and Repair $100 – $500 Size of affected area, type of repairs needed
